Professional photos are the first impression buyers will have of your home, and they can make the difference between a buyer clicking through or scrolling past. Start by cleaning everything. Dust all surfaces, vacuum carpets, mop floors, clean windows inside and out, and polish fixtures. Declutter every room. Remove excess furniture, countertop appliances, papers, and personal items. Clear off kitchen counters, bathroom vanities, and nightstands. Remove personal photos, awards, and collections. Depersonalizing helps buyers envision themselves in the space. Make all beds with fresh linens. Put away toiletries in bathrooms and hide trash cans. Remove pet bowls, toys, and beds. Open all blinds and curtains to let in natural light. Turn on all lights, including lamps and under-cabinet lights, to create a warm, inviting glow. Remove cars from the driveway and street. Trim the lawn, edge walkways, and add fresh mulch to flower beds. Sweep the porch and driveway. Stage the home to highlight its best features. Arrange furniture to create an inviting flow. Add fresh flowers or plants for a welcoming touch.
